PETALING JAYA: National squash player S. Sivasangari’s run at the Qatar Classic came to an end in the quarter-finals after she was defeated by Egypt’s Hania El Hammamy on Wednesday (Oct 1). Seventh seed Sivasangari fell 7-11, 8-11, 6-11 to second seed El Hammamy in a match that showcased high-quality squash from both players. Despite a valiant effort, Sivasangari couldn’t overcome the skill and precision of her opponent, who secured a spot in the semi-finals with the victory.
